## About Neysa Velocis
Neysa Velocis is a full-stack AI Acceleration Cloud - built for teams that build AI. It unifies your entire AI workflow, from training and fine-tuning to inference and deployment, in one system engineered for predictable performance, enterprise governance, and model security. - GPU-as-a-Service: Get access to NVIDIA B300, H200 SXM, H100 NVL, H100 SXM, L40S, L4, and AMD MI300X. Deploy as Virtual Machines, Managed Kubernetes Containers, or Bare Metal clusters. We offer them in reserved plans (12–36 month commit). - AI Platform-as-a-Service (AI PaaS): Pre-configured development environments: Jupyter, PyTorch, TensorFlow, Hugging Face, MLflow, Kubeflow Pipelines, Docker, and Git - ready to launch in minutes. Model registries, experiment tracking, CI/CD for ML, data lake creation, and DBaaS built in. - Inference-as-a-Service: Deploy open-source models (Llama, DeepSeek, Mistral, Qwen, Gemma, Mixtral) as managed inference endpoints. Custom APIs for OCR, NLP, Computer Vision, and real-time stream processing. Move from training to production with fewer handoffs. - Real-Time Monitoring: Unified observability dashboard with granular, real-time GPU utilization, disk, and NVMe metrics. Custom metrics configurable per workload. Aegis LLM Shield: Sits inline on every inference endpoint. Blocks prompt injection and jailbreaks, redacts PII in model outputs, enforces content policies, and covers OWASP LLM Top 10 risks - without changing your application code. Available as a native add-on. - AI Infrastructure Security: Zero-trust architecture. Granular RBAC by project, persona, and asset. BYOK with enterprise KMS support. Full audit logs, governance-ready and exportable. Certified and compliant by default. ISO/IEC 27001:2022, ISO 27017:2015, ISO 27018:2019, SOC2 Type II, IRDAI. Aligned to GDPR, HIPAA, India&#39;s DPDP Act, and PCI-DSS.

  ### 1. Reliable GPU infrastructure we can actually build a product on

**Rating:** 5.0/5.0 stars

**Reviewed by:** Arko C. | CEO, Small-Business (50 or fewer emp.)

**Reviewed Date:** June 16, 2026

**What do you like best about Neysa Velocis?**

The GPU availability and reliability is what matters most for us since we're building a product on top of the infrastructure. Our customers have strict latency SLAs and we can only promise those if the underlying compute is consistent. Neysa has been solid on that front - nodes are available when we need them and performance doesn't fluctuate unpredictably.

**What do you dislike about Neysa Velocis?**

Would be good to have more flexibility on shorter commitment windows as we scale. When we're growing our customer base quickly it can be hard to forecast node requirements too far ahead.

**What problems is Neysa Velocis solving and how is that benefiting you?**

We needed GPU infrastructure we could actually build a commercial product on top of. The general-purpose cloud providers were too expensive for the margins we needed and they didn’t offer the level of support and infra access that Neysa does. Neysa gave us the foundation to offer our customers dedicated, low-latency inference without worrying about the compute layer underneath.

  ### 2. Consistent AI Compute Performance with Fast, Knowledgeable Support

**Rating:** 5.0/5.0 stars

**Reviewed by:** Raoul N. | CEO, Small-Business (50 or fewer emp.)

**Reviewed Date:** June 09, 2026

**What do you like best about Neysa Velocis?**

The compute performance is consistent and the team actually understands AI workloads. When we've had questions or needed something configured a certain way they've been quick to help and know what they're talking about.

**What do you dislike about Neysa Velocis?**

Documentation could be more detailed in some areas. Not a dealbreaker but you do sometimes rely on the team to walk you through things rather than being able to self-serve.

**What problems is Neysa Velocis solving and how is that benefiting you?**

We kept hitting a ceiling with the big cloud providers. Availability for GPUs is very limited which Neysa solved for us. Additionally, Neysa is more price competitive allowing us to run more cycles of training for less allowing our R&D to run more iterations for the same cost.
